一个面试算法题
问题:
给一个url字符串,返回主域名
样例:
http://www.qq.com https://www.qq.com http://wx.qq.com/commit/ask?dfl:dfds/dsf www.qq.com/dsfji/sdfjio/sjdfo
输出全部都是qq.com
开始先按.进行划分,然后找到com,输出com和次一级域名,面试官说顶级域名还可以是.net .cn .edu 。。。,让我不要穷举。
于是就找到第一个/
,然后前面的就是域名,然后遇到了//
就直接跳过
然后面试官说后面的子网多打一个/
也可以解析出来,没有通用性...
10分钟就过去了,面试官不是很满意。
问大家想怎么实现